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2004.08.01;
Скачать: CL | DM;

Вниз

Как узнать количество записей в таблице Excel?   Найти похожие ветки 

 
oleg_SYS ©   (2004-07-17 21:42) [0]

Нужно конвретирывать в цикле таблицу Excel в БД. Но я не знаю, как определить количество запесей в Excel.


 
Palladin ©   (2004-07-17 22:00) [1]

Есть OLEDB провайдер для Excel, попробуй использовать...


 
oleg_SYS ©   (2004-07-18 00:00) [2]

Ну а если например я не только хочу в БД перевести?


 
Palladin ©   (2004-07-18 09:18) [3]

Так вот определись сначала чего ты хочешь...


 
oleg_SYS ©   (2004-07-18 18:16) [4]

Я хочу узнать количество записей в таблице Excel.


 
Palladin ©   (2004-07-18 18:30) [5]

Вот народ пошел...



Function GetSheetRowCount(Const p_strXlsFullFileName,p_strSheetName:String):Integer;
Begin
With TADOQuery.Create(nil) Do
 Try
  ConnectionString:="Driver={Microsoft Excel Driver (*.xls)};DBQ="+p_strXlsFullFileName;
  SQL.Text:="select count(*) from ["+p_strSheetName+"$]";
  Open;
  Result:=Fields[0].AsInteger;
  Close;
 Finally
  Free;
 End;
End;



 
oleg_SYS ©   (2004-07-18 19:03) [6]

благодарим :)



Страницы: 1 вся ветка

Текущий архив: 2004.08.01;
Скачать: CL | DM;

Наверх




Память: 0.48 MB
Время: 0.024 c
14-1089284506
Baron
2004-07-08 15:01
2004.08.01
Новое враг хорошего?


1-1090235363
Dysan
2004-07-19 15:09
2004.08.01
хранение данных в стриме


8-1084254456
race1
2004-05-11 09:47
2004.08.01
wma to wav


14-1089700051
menart
2004-07-13 10:27
2004.08.01
Тестирования секретарей


8-1084885435
Iraizor
2004-05-18 17:03
2004.08.01
ошибка после завершения приложения работающего с канвой